Common Genie Garage Door Problems We Solve in Pacifica
- Corroded torsion springs failing prematurely. In Pacifica, salt-laden marine air penetrates garage interiors and attacks spring coils from the inside out. We regularly find 10-year-old springs in Linda Mar with corrosion you’d expect on 25-year-old hardware — especially on the ocean-facing west sides of homes. We replace with coated or stainless options and always inspect cables and bottom brackets at the same time.
- Screw-drive opener carriage stripping. Genie’s classic screw-drive systems require clean, lubricated rails. Pacifica’s persistent fog introduces moisture that turns rail grease into abrasive paste, accelerating carriage wear. We clean, relubricate with marine-grade compound, and replace stripped carriages with OEM-compatible units.
- Safety sensor misalignment from wind stress. Strong onshore winds in exposed Vallemar and hillside Linda Mar properties shift door panels slightly in their tracks, knocking Genie infrared sensors out of alignment. We realign, secure mounting brackets, and check track fastening to prevent repeat failures.
- Logic board failure in older Intellicode units. The humid, salty air in Pacifica’s attached garages — many uninsulated 1960s construction — corrodes circuit board traces on pre-2012 Genie models. We diagnose board-level issues accurately: repair when possible, replace with current-compatible units when not, and never upsell a full opener swap for a $90 board fix.
- Non-standard header and framing in converted Sharp Park garages. Genie opener specs assume standard 12-inch header clearance. Many 1930s–1950s Pacifica bungalows had garages added after original construction with reduced or irregular headers. We engineer proper mounting solutions — wall-mount jackshaft conversions, header reinforcement, or modified rail geometries — rather than forcing standard installs into inadequate spaces.
Genie Service in Pacifica: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ment
Pacifica’s position as a coastal fog trap creates a repair environment unlike anywhere else in the Bay Area. The marine layer here is persistent and penetrating — not the morning burnoff you get in Daly City, but day-after-day saturation that keeps relative humidity in unconditioned garages above 80% for weeks at a stretch. For Genie owners, this means specific, predictable failure patterns.
We’ve learned to quote spring replacements in Linda Mar and Vallemar as complete hardware refreshes, not isolated part swaps. The salt fog doesn’t stop at the spring — it attacks cables, rollers, hinges, and bottom brackets in the same corrosion cycle. Replacing a torsion spring while leaving pitted cables in place is, in our experience, a callback waiting to happen. We inspect every component under load, show homeowners the corrosion we’re seeing, and explain why coastal-grade hardware costs more upfront but eliminates the second service call. Genie Models & Products We Service in Pacifica
We work on the full Genie residential lineup: screw-drive legacy models (PowerLift, Excelerator), chain-drive and belt-drive systems (ChainLift, SilentMax, IntelliG), and current wall-mount and smart-enabled units. Our van stocks OEM-compatible replacement rails, carriages, circuit boards, safety sensors, and remote receivers for same-day resolution on most Pacifica calls.
Where Genie factory parts are backordered or discontinued, we source Tier-1 aftermarket components that meet or exceed original specifications — never generic knockoffs that void remaining system compatibility. For coastal Pacifica environments, we specifically spec corrosion-resistant hardware upgrades: coated springs, sealed-bearing rollers, and stainless cable sets that outlast standard Genie-issue components in salt-air conditions.
